How Much Does Rehab Cost in Saint Michael, ND?

There are many factors that affect the cost of addiction treatment, such as the length of your program, whether you’re going to an inpatient or outpatient facility, and what types of treatment the program offers. For example, a 90-day program will be more expensive than a 30-day program, and a facility offering special treatment options, such as equine therapy, may be more expensive than one that doesn’t.

Although the price of rehab can play a big part in your final decision, be sure to pick a program that will give you the greatest chance of a sober life, even if there are cheaper options.

Inpatient or Outpatient Treatment?

The most important difference between inpatient and outpatient treatment is that clients in inpatient care live at a treatment facility full time, while clients in outpatient care live off-site at home or in sober living housing. However, there are additional key differences between inpatient and outpatient care, including:

  • Inpatient treatment is able to provide greater support during withdrawal;
  • Outpatient treatment can be scheduled around a person’s existing responsibilities;
  • Inpatient treatment provides around-the-clock care;
  • Outpatient treatment is often more affordable;
  • Inpatient treatment is more likely to prevent a return to use during treatment;

How Long Will Addiction Treatment Take in Saint Michael, ND?

If you have the opportunity to go to a longer term substance abuse treatment you should certainly take that opportunity. These drug abuse treatments assist you with drug and alcohol addiction on a deeply engrained level and help a person to fully change their way of life. These longer term programs have been shown to have highest success rates. In pop culture, rehab is usually depicted as a 30 day program. Realistically, there are many different programs that last a different amount of time. These longer term substance abuse treatments usually consist of medical detox, followed by inpatient treatment, intensive outpatient treatment, followed by outpatient treatment usually combined with a sober living situation. Some rehabs are 30 days, but many last months longer. Some treatments have a duration of six months to a year in length.
